Frequently Asked Questions

What is Move Texas Civic Fund’s budget?
In 2024, Move Texas Civic Fund reported an annual operating budget of around $1 million. More detailed financial information is available to registered users.
Where does Move Texas Civic Fund operate?
Move Texas Civic Fund is headquartered in San Antonio, TX.
Who funded Move Texas Civic Fund recently?
In 2024, Move Texas Civic Fund received grants from ALLIANCE FOR YOUTH ORGANIZING, NEO PHILANTHROPY INC, and TIDES FOUNDATION. More information on this organization’s funders is available to registered users.
What is the largest grant Move Texas Civic Fund received in 2024?
The largest grant to Move Texas Civic Fund in 2024 exceeds $1.3 million.
